一种用户访问网站的推荐方法、装置和系统制造方法及图纸

技术编号:7302560 阅读:171 留言:0更新日期:2012-04-27 07:43
本发明专利技术涉及通信技术领域,具体涉及一种用户访问网站的推荐方法、装置和系统,其中,用户访问网站的推荐方法包括:接收客户端访问网站的鉴权请求,该鉴权请求包含网站标识和用户标识;根据网站标识获取特征限制条件和根据用户标识获取用户特征数据;判断用户特征数据是否符合特征限制条件;当用户特征数据不符合特征限制条件时,根据用户特征数据生成推荐信息,以便于用户根据推荐信息访问推荐的网站。使用本发明专利技术,能够在用户不具备访问网站的权限时,根据用户特征数据生成推荐信息,并向客户端发送推荐信息,引导用户使用推荐的网站,提高用户体验。

【技术实现步骤摘要】

本专利技术涉及通信
,具体涉及一种用户访问网站的推荐方法、装置和系统
技术介绍
随着互联网应用的增加,互联网上的网站数量越来越多,内容也越来越丰富。由于不同的网站适合的用户身份不一样,因此需要有效的控制用户访问网站的情况,并且在用户不具备访问网站的权限时为用户推荐访问网站。现有的访问控制系统可以实现对用户访问互联网网站的控制,比如,通过基于对因特网协议(IP=Internet Protocol)地址、主机名、用户或密码认证等技术的统一过滤来实现对用户访问网站的控制,或者,根据用户的个人特征数据,比如,年龄、性别或爱好等, 对用户所访问的网站进行控制。上述访问控制系统虽然能够控制用户访问网站的情况,但是在用户不具备访问网站的权限时,不能为用户提供推荐信息,引导用户使用合适的网站资源,用户体验不高。
技术实现思路
本专利技术实施例提供了一种用户访问网站的推荐方法、装置和系统,能够在用户不具备访问网站的权限时,为用户提供推荐信息,引导用户使用合适的网站。本专利技术一个实施例提供了一种用户访问网站的推荐方法,其特征在于,包括接收客户端访问网站的鉴权请求,所述鉴权请求包含网站标识和用户标识;根据所述网站标识获取特征限制条件和根据所述用户标识获取用户特征数据;判断所述用户特征数据是否符合所述特征限制条件;当所述用户特征数据不符合所述特征限制条件时,根据所述用户特征数据生成推荐信息,以便于用户根据所述推荐信息访问推荐的网站。本专利技术另一个实施例提供了一种用户访问网站的推荐装置,其特征在于,包括接收单元,用于接收客户端访问网站的鉴权请求,所述鉴权请求包含网站标识和用户标识;获取单元,用于根据所述接收单元接收的鉴权请求中的网站标识获取特征限制条件,和,根据所述接收单元接收的鉴权请求中的用户标识获取用户特征数据;判断单元,用于判断所述获取单元获取的用户特征数据是否符合所述获取单元获取的特征限制条件;生成单元,用于当所述判断单元判断所述用户特征数据不符合所述特征限制条件时,则根据所述用户特征数据生成推荐信息,以便于用户根据所述推荐信息访问推荐的网站。本专利技术另一个实施例提供了一种用户访问网站的推荐系统,其特征在于,包括本专利技术实施例提供的推荐装置和业务接入网关;所述业务接入网关,用于向所述推荐装置发送鉴权请求;并且,还用于当所述推荐装置判断用户不具备访问网站的权限时,接收所述推荐装置发送的推荐信息,并将所述推荐信息发送给客户端,或者,根据所述推荐信息直接访问推荐的网站,并使所述推荐的网站返回数据给所述客户端。从本专利技术实施例提供的以上技术方案可以看出,本专利技术实施例中的推荐装置可以在用户特征数据不符合用户所访问的网站对应的特征限制条件时,即用户不具备访问网站的权限时,根据用户特征数据生成推荐信息,引导用户根据推荐信息访问推荐的网站,提高用户体验。附图说明为了更清楚地说明本专利技术实施例中的技术方案,下面将实施例描述中所需要使用的附图作简单地介绍。显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术一个实施例提供的一种用户访问网站的推荐方法的流程图。图2为本专利技术另一个实施例提供的一种用户访问网站的推荐方法的信令流程图。图3为本专利技术一个实施例提供的一种用户访问网站的推荐装置的结构图。具体实施例方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述。显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。先介绍本专利技术实施例提供的用户访问网站的推荐方法,图1描述了本专利技术一个实施例提供的用于访问网站的推荐方法的流程,该实施例包括101、接收客户端访问网站的鉴权请求。接收客户端访问网站的鉴权请求,该鉴权请求可以由客户端直接发送,或者,由业务接入网关先从客户端接收后,再由业务接入网关发送,该鉴权请求包含网站标识和用户标识,其中,网站标识是指用户所访问网站的标识信息,比如统一资源定位符(URL =Uniform Resource Locator)0102、获取特征限制条件和用户特征数据。根据接收的鉴权请求中的网站标识查询网站分级数据,获取与该网站标识对应的级别,再根据该级别查询级别限制数据,获取与该级别对应的特征限制条件。其中,网站分级数据包含网站标识、级别或网站类别等,级别是指网站的安全级别,比如1级、2级或3级,其中1级指限制级,2级指暴力级,3级指健康级,显然,1级安全性最高,3级安全性最低,即级别越低安全性越高,级别越高安全性越低。网站类别是指可以反映网站内容的分类,包含一个或多个关于网站内容的关键词,也可以理解成网站标签等, 比如军事游戏或儿童游戏等。网站分级数据可以由管理员预先存储,后期不断维护。下面给出了一个网站分级数据的结构示例。网站标识级别网站类别 级别限制数据包含级别和特征限制条件,其中,级别是指在满足特征限制条件下能够访问的最高安全级别,即能够访问该最高安全级别对应的网站和安全级别低于该最高安全级别对应的网站;特征限制条件可以是年龄、性别或爱好等特征的限制条件,并且这里的特征可以与后续用户数据中用户的特征一致,也可以不一致。级别限制数据由管理员预先存储,后期不断维护。下面给出了级别限制数据的一个示例本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种用户访问网站的推荐方法,其特征在于,包括接收客户端访问网站的鉴权请求,所述鉴权请求包含网站标识和用户标识;根据所述网站标识获取特征限制条件和根据所述用户标识获取用户特征数据;判断所述用户特征数据是否符合所述特征限制条件;当所述用户特征数据不符合所述特征限制条件时,根据所述用户特征数据生成推荐信息,以便于用户根据所述推荐信息访问推荐的网站。2.如权利要求1所述的方法,其特征在于,还包括存储网站分级数据、级别限制数据和用户数据,所述网站分级数据包含所述网站标识和级别,所述级别限制数据包含所述级别和所述特征限制条件,所述用户数据包含所述用户标识和所述用户特征数据。3.如权利要求1-2任一所述的方法,其特征在于,所述根据所述网站标识获取特征限制条件和根据所述用户标识获取用户特征数据包括根据所述网站标识查询网站分级数据,获取所述级别,根据所述级别查询所述级别限制数据,获取所述特征限制条件;以及,根据所述用户标识查询所述用户数据,获取所述用户特征数据。4.如权利要求1-3任一所述的方法,其特征在于,所述用户特征数据不符合所述特征限制条件包括所述用户特征数据中至少一个特征数据不满足所述特征限制条件中关于所述至少一个特征的限制条件。5.如权利要求1-4任一所述的方法,其特征在于,所述根据所述用户特征数据生成推荐信息的过程包括根据所述用户特征数据中一个或多个特征数据,在所述级别限制数据中匹配出满足所述一个或多个特征数据的特征限制条件,根据所述匹配出的特征限制条件查询所述级别限制数据,获取对应的级别,再根据所述对应的级别查询所述网站分级数据,获取网站标识集合,将所述网站标识集合作为推荐信息。6.如权利要求1-4任一所述的方法,其特征在于,所述根据所述用户的特征数据生成推荐信息的过程包括根据所述用户特征数据中一个或多个特征数据,在所述级别限制数据中匹配出满足所述一个或多个特征数据的特征限制条件,根据所述匹配出的特征限制条件查询所述级别限制数据,获取对应的级别,再根据所述对应的级别和用户所访问网站的网站类别,查询所述网站分级数据,获取网站标识集合,将所述网站标识集合作为推荐信息。7.如权利要求5-6任一所述的方法,其特征在于,所述方法还包括将所述网站标识集合中的网站标识按照所述用户特征数据进行筛选,获取更符合所述用户特征数据的优化网站标识集合,并将所述优化网站标识集合作为推荐信息。8.如权利要求7所述的方法,其特征在于,所述将所述网站标识集合中的网站标识按照所述用户特征数据进行筛选包括根据所述网站标识集合中的网站标识查询所述网站分级数据,获取对应的网站类别, 判断所述对应的网站类别是否符合所述用户特征数据,将符合所述用户特征数据的网站类别对应的网站标识的集合作为所述优化网站标识集合。9.如权利要求1-8任一所述的方法,所述用户特征数据中的特征包括但不限于年龄、 性别或所述爱好;所述特征限制条件包括但不限于年龄的...

【专利技术属性】
技术研发人员:魏海帆章宇清黄春林
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1
相关领域技术